Misconceptions Regarding Roof Materials



When it comes to roofing materials, you have actually most likely ran into a number of misunderstandings that can bring about inadequate options. san antonio vinyl siding is that all roof materials are just as resilient. In truth, different materials have varying life-spans and resistance to climate condition. For example, asphalt tiles could be affordable, however they generally need more regular substitutes contrasted to steel or tile roof coverings.

Another misunderstanding is that lighter-colored roof covering products are constantly better for power efficiency. While lighter shades show sunlight, factors like insulation and air flow additionally play crucial functions in maintaining energy effectiveness.

You might additionally believe that a greater rate warranties better top quality. However, some costly materials may not be suitable for your particular environment or roofing framework. It's important to review the efficiency attributes as opposed to simply the expense.

Last but not least, lots of believe that all roofing products are eco harmful. Actually, alternatives like metal and certain kinds of shingles can be recycled, supplying a greener option.

Upkeep Myths to Avoid



Numerous homeowners underestimate the importance of regular roofing maintenance, causing a host of misconceptions that can jeopardize the integrity of their roofings. One common myth is that a roof covering only requires maintenance when there shows up damage. In reality, aggressive assessments can catch problems before they rise, saving you money and time in the future.


One more mistaken belief is that cleaning your roof is unneeded. With time, particles and algae can collect, advertising degeneration and reducing your roof's life expectancy. Regular cleansing is necessary to preserve its problem.

You might likewise think that do it yourself maintenance is sufficient. While some jobs are convenient, expert maintenances can guarantee safety and performance.

Lots of homeowners believe that when they've mounted a new roof, maintenance is no longer required. Even new roofing systems need normal maintenance to ensure they perform as planned.

Lastly, there's an idea that all roof materials require the very same maintenance. Various products have one-of-a-kind requirements, and recognizing those can avoid premature wear.

Life-span and Substitute Myths



Despite what you may listen to, the lifespan of your roof commonly varies considerably based on the products used and neighborhood environment conditions. Lots of house owners believe that all roofs last the very same amount of time, yet that's much from the truth.

For https://lorenzonicwr.thenerdsblog.com/40240390/learn-crucial-seasonal-roof-repair-service-methods-that-can-safeguard-your-home-yet-are-you-prepared-to-tackle-the-challenges-that-come-with-winter-months-and-summertime , asphalt tiles commonly last 15 to three decades, while steel roofings can last 40 to 70 years. If you live in a location with rough weather, your roof could require substitute quicker than expected.

One more common misconception is that you need to change your roofing system every two decades, no matter its problem. Normal examinations can aid you recognize possible concerns early, and several roofs can last much longer if effectively maintained.

In addition, some property owners assume they can just include a new layer of roof shingles over their old roof covering, but this can bring about problems, including entraped moisture and inadequate air flow.

Ultimately, remaining notified about your particular roofing product and its demands is important. Don't count on misconceptions; speak with a specialist to figure out the actual life expectancy and required maintenance for your roof.

Taking positive steps can conserve you cash and prolong the life of your roofing system dramatically.
